🎙️ Set Lusting Bruce is more than a podcast—it's a celebration of connection through the music of Bruce Springsteen. Hosted by longtime contact center leader and community builder Jesse Jackson, each episode invites fans from all walks of life to share their personal stories, favorite lyrics, and the moments where Bruce’s music met them right where they were. Whether you're a die-hard E Street devotee or someone who just discovered Thunder Road , this show is your backstage pass to heartfelt conversations, unexpected insights, and the kind of camaraderie only music can spark.
